The Name Teresa - What Does it Mean?
The name Teresa, or Thérèse, is a feminine given name with roots in the Iberian Peninsula from long ago. Its exact source is a bit unclear, but it might come from the Greek word "therizo," which means "to harvest" or "to reap." Mother Teresa - A Legacy of Giving
Moving to a very different kind of figure, we learn about Mother Teresa, a Roman Catholic saint and a Nobel Prize winner, recognized for her extensive missionary efforts with the poor in India. She established the Missionaries of Charity, a Catholic organization dedicated to serving those in need. Her life, you see, was truly given over to caring for people who were sick and had very little, which is a profound commitment.
Born Anjezë Gonxhe Bojaxhiu, Mother Teresa left behind a powerful message of unwavering belief, persistent hope, and extraordinary kindness. Her response to a spiritual calling, "come be my light," made her a missionary of charity, someone who became a "mother" to countless individuals. Her life serves as a living example of profound teachings, demonstrating a deep commitment to helping others. She was, you might say, a symbol of selflessness.
Mother Teresa, known in the Catholic Church as Saint Teresa of Calcutta, was a nun and a missionary who devoted her entire existence to assisting the unwell and the impoverished. She worked mostly in India, offering comfort and care to those who were poor, ill, and dying. Saint Teresa of Ávila - A Spiritual Journey
Another significant figure bearing the name Teresa is Saint Teresa of Ávila, also known as Teresa of Jesus. She was a prominent Carmelite nun in Spain, a person who brought about changes within her order, established new foundations, and was a deep spiritual thinker and a contemplative soul. Born in the Spanish town of Ávila on the 28th of a certain month, her life spanned a blend of difficulties and profound spiritual insights.
